Abstract

A review covers the pyrolysis of waste plastics as a treatment method classed as feedstock recycling; the dehydrochlorination and dechlorination of polyvinylchloride (PVC); recent studies into the pyrolysis of major plastics e.g. polyethylene polypropylene and polystyrene; and the dry and wet treatment of PVC as well as the catalytic pyrolysis of poly(ethylene terephthalate) using Ca-based catalysts.
